C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Pages
GroupedCkfTrajectoryBuilder Member List

This is the complete list of members for GroupedCkfTrajectoryBuilder, including all inherited members.

addToResult(boost::shared_ptr< const TrajectorySeed > const &seed, TempTrajectory &traj, TrajectoryContainer &result, bool inOut=false) const BaseCkfTrajectoryBuilderprotected
addToResult(TempTrajectory const &traj, TempTrajectoryContainer &result, bool inOut=false) const BaseCkfTrajectoryBuilderprotected
advanceOneLayer(const TrajectorySeed &seed, TempTrajectory &traj, const TrajectoryFilter *regionalCondition, const Propagator *propagator, bool inOut, TempTrajectoryContainer &newCand, TempTrajectoryContainer &result) const GroupedCkfTrajectoryBuilderprivate
analyseMeasurements(const std::vector< TM > &meas, const Trajectory &traj) const GroupedCkfTrajectoryBuilderinlineprotectedvirtual
analyseResult(const TrajectoryContainer &result) const GroupedCkfTrajectoryBuilderinlineprotectedvirtual
analyseSeed(const TrajectorySeed &seed) const GroupedCkfTrajectoryBuilderinlineprotectedvirtual
analyzeMeasurementsDebugger(Trajectory &traj, const std::vector< TrajectoryMeasurement > &meas, const MeasurementTrackerEvent *theMeasurementTracker, const Propagator *theForwardPropagator, const Chi2MeasurementEstimatorBase *theEstimator, const TransientTrackingRecHitBuilder *theTTRHBuilder) const BaseCkfTrajectoryBuilderinlineprotectedvirtual
analyzeMeasurementsDebugger(TempTrajectory &traj, const std::vector< TrajectoryMeasurement > &meas, const MeasurementTrackerEvent *theMeasurementTracker, const Propagator *theForwardPropagator, const Chi2MeasurementEstimatorBase *theEstimator, const TransientTrackingRecHitBuilder *theTTRHBuilder) const BaseCkfTrajectoryBuilderinlineprotectedvirtual
backwardFit(TempTrajectory &candidate, unsigned int nSeed, const TrajectoryFitter &fitter, std::vector< const TrackingRecHit * > &remainingHits) const GroupedCkfTrajectoryBuilderprivate
backwardPropagator(const TrajectorySeed &seed) const BaseCkfTrajectoryBuilderinlineprotected
BaseCkfTrajectoryBuilder(const edm::ParameterSet &conf, TrajectoryFilter *filter, TrajectoryFilter *inOutFilter=0)BaseCkfTrajectoryBuilder
BaseCkfTrajectoryBuilder(const BaseCkfTrajectoryBuilder &)=deleteBaseCkfTrajectoryBuilder
buildTrajectories(const TrajectorySeed &seed, TrajectoryContainer &ret, const TrajectoryFilter *) const GroupedCkfTrajectoryBuildervirtual
Chi2MeasurementEstimatorRecord typedefBaseCkfTrajectoryBuilderprotected
chiSquareCut()GroupedCkfTrajectoryBuilderinline
createStartingTrajectory(const TrajectorySeed &seed) const BaseCkfTrajectoryBuilderprotected
createTrajectoryFilter(const edm::ParameterSet &pset, edm::ConsumesCollector &iC)BaseCkfTrajectoryBuilderprotectedstatic
estimator() const GroupedCkfTrajectoryBuilderinline
fillSeedHistoDebugger(std::vector< TrajectoryMeasurement >::iterator begin, std::vector< TrajectoryMeasurement >::iterator end) const BaseCkfTrajectoryBuilderinlineprotectedvirtual
findStateAndLayers(const TrajectorySeed &seed, const TempTrajectory &traj) const BaseCkfTrajectoryBuilderprotected
findStateAndLayers(const TempTrajectory &traj) const BaseCkfTrajectoryBuilderprotected
forwardPropagator(const TrajectorySeed &seed) const BaseCkfTrajectoryBuilderinlineprotected
FTS typedefBaseCkfTrajectoryBuilderprotected
GroupedCkfTrajectoryBuilder(const edm::ParameterSet &conf, edm::ConsumesCollector &iC)GroupedCkfTrajectoryBuilder
groupedIntermediaryClean(TempTrajectoryContainer &theTrajectories) const GroupedCkfTrajectoryBuilderprivate
groupedLimitedCandidates(const TrajectorySeed &seed, TempTrajectory const &startingTraj, const TrajectoryFilter *regionalCondition, const Propagator *propagator, bool inOut, TempTrajectoryContainer &result) const GroupedCkfTrajectoryBuilderprivate
hitBuilder() const BaseCkfTrajectoryBuilderinline
lostHitPenalty()GroupedCkfTrajectoryBuilderinline
mass()GroupedCkfTrajectoryBuilderinline
maxCand()GroupedCkfTrajectoryBuilderinline
maxDPhiForLooperReconstructionGroupedCkfTrajectoryBuilderprivate
maxPt2ForLooperReconstructionGroupedCkfTrajectoryBuilderprivate
moveToResult(TempTrajectory &&traj, TempTrajectoryContainer &result, bool inOut=false) const BaseCkfTrajectoryBuilderprotected
operator=(const BaseCkfTrajectoryBuilder &)=deleteBaseCkfTrajectoryBuilder
oppositeDirection(PropagationDirection dir)GroupedCkfTrajectoryBuilderinlineprivatestatic
ptCut()GroupedCkfTrajectoryBuilderinline
qualityFilter(const TempTrajectory &traj, bool inOut=false) const BaseCkfTrajectoryBuilderprotected
rebuildSeedingRegion(const TrajectorySeed &, TrajectoryContainer &result) const GroupedCkfTrajectoryBuildervirtual
rebuildSeedingRegion(const TrajectorySeed &seed, TempTrajectory const &startingTraj, TempTrajectoryContainer &result) const GroupedCkfTrajectoryBuilderprivate
rebuildSeedingRegion(const TrajectorySeed &seed, const std::vector< const TrackingRecHit * > &seedHits, TempTrajectory &candidate, TempTrajectoryContainer &result) const GroupedCkfTrajectoryBuilderprivate
rebuildTrajectories(TempTrajectory const &startingTraj, const TrajectorySeed &, TrajectoryContainer &result) const GroupedCkfTrajectoryBuildervirtual
setData(const MeasurementTrackerEvent *data)BaseCkfTrajectoryBuilderprotected
setDebugger(CkfDebugger *dbg) const BaseCkfTrajectoryBuilderinlinevirtual
setEvent(const edm::Event &event) const BaseCkfTrajectoryBuildervirtual
setEvent(const edm::Event &iEvent, const edm::EventSetup &iSetup, const MeasurementTrackerEvent *data)BaseCkfTrajectoryBuilder
setEvent_(const edm::Event &iEvent, const edm::EventSetup &iSetup) overrideGroupedCkfTrajectoryBuilderprotectedvirtual
setNavigationSchool(NavigationSchool const *nv)BaseCkfTrajectoryBuilderinline
StateAndLayers typedefBaseCkfTrajectoryBuilderprotected
TempTrajectoryContainer typedefBaseCkfTrajectoryBuilder
theAlwaysUseInvalidGroupedCkfTrajectoryBuilderprivate
theBestHitOnlyGroupedCkfTrajectoryBuilderprivate
theChiSquareCutGroupedCkfTrajectoryBuilderprivate
theConfigurableConditionGroupedCkfTrajectoryBuilderprivate
theEstimatorBaseCkfTrajectoryBuilderprotected
theFoundHitBonusGroupedCkfTrajectoryBuilderprivate
theIntermediateCleaningGroupedCkfTrajectoryBuilderprivate
theKeepOriginalIfRebuildFailsGroupedCkfTrajectoryBuilderprivate
theLockHitsGroupedCkfTrajectoryBuilderprivate
theLostHitPenaltyGroupedCkfTrajectoryBuilderprivate
theMassGroupedCkfTrajectoryBuilderprivate
theMaxCandGroupedCkfTrajectoryBuilderprivate
theMeasurementTrackerBaseCkfTrajectoryBuilderprotected
theMinNrOf2dHitsForRebuildGroupedCkfTrajectoryBuilderprivate
theMinNrOfHitsForRebuildGroupedCkfTrajectoryBuilderprivate
theNavigationSchoolBaseCkfTrajectoryBuilderprotected
thePropagatorAlongBaseCkfTrajectoryBuilderprotected
thePropagatorOppositeBaseCkfTrajectoryBuilderprotected
theptCutGroupedCkfTrajectoryBuilderprivate
theRequireSeedHitsInRebuildGroupedCkfTrajectoryBuilderprivate
theTTRHBuilderBaseCkfTrajectoryBuilderprotected
theUpdatorBaseCkfTrajectoryBuilderprotected
tkxor(bool a, bool b) const GroupedCkfTrajectoryBuilderinlineprivate
TM typedefBaseCkfTrajectoryBuilderprotected
toBeContinued(TempTrajectory &traj, bool inOut=false) const BaseCkfTrajectoryBuilderprotected
trajectories(const TrajectorySeed &) const GroupedCkfTrajectoryBuildervirtual
trajectories(const TrajectorySeed &, TrajectoryContainer &ret) const GroupedCkfTrajectoryBuildervirtual
trajectories(const TrajectorySeed &, const TrackingRegion &) const GroupedCkfTrajectoryBuilder
trajectories(const TrajectorySeed &, TrajectoryContainer &ret, const TrackingRegion &) const GroupedCkfTrajectoryBuilder
TrajectoryContainer typedefBaseCkfTrajectoryBuilder
TrajectoryIterator typedefBaseCkfTrajectoryBuilder
TSOS typedefBaseCkfTrajectoryBuilderprotected
unset() const BaseCkfTrajectoryBuildervirtual
updator() const GroupedCkfTrajectoryBuilderinline
verifyHits(TempTrajectory::DataContainer::const_iterator rbegin, size_t maxDepth, const std::vector< const TrackingRecHit * > &hits) const GroupedCkfTrajectoryBuilderprivate
work_GroupedCkfTrajectoryBuildermutableprivate
work_MaxSize_ enum valueGroupedCkfTrajectoryBuilderprivate
work_MaxSize_Size_ enum nameGroupedCkfTrajectoryBuilderprivate
~BaseCkfTrajectoryBuilder()BaseCkfTrajectoryBuildervirtual
~GroupedCkfTrajectoryBuilder()GroupedCkfTrajectoryBuilderinlinevirtual
~TrajectoryBuilder()TrajectoryBuilderinlinevirtual